Permits for flights and air obstacles
Filming or photographing the Armed Forces’ protected objects from the air is a criminal offense. Here you can read about how to obtain permission to fly, for example, drones.
Among the tasks of the Swedish Armed Forces is also receiving reports of so-called air obstacles, such as tall buildings and installations.
Diplomatic permits
Access to Swedish territory for foreign aircraft, ships, or military vehicles requires special permits. This also applies when foreign personnel are to visit Swedish military facilities, units, schools, centers, or similar. This type of permit is called a diplomatic permit and is granted or denied by the Swedish Armed Forces.
